FAQ

Q1: What type of network does the IS420ESWBH2A support?
A1: It supports 10/100Base-TX copper Ethernet and 100Base-FX fiber connections for real-time industrial control.

Q2: How many ports are available on the IS420ESWBH2A switch?
A2: It provides 16 copper Ethernet ports and 2 multi-mode fiber optic ports.

Q3: Is the IS420ESWBH2A suitable for use in hazardous environments?
A3: Yes, it is certified for Class 1, Div 2 / Class 2, Zone 2, and ATEX environments.

Q4: Does the switch support redundant power inputs?
A4: Yes, it has two independently powered inputs (TB1 and TB2) that are Diode-OR’d for redundancy.

Q5: Can the switch be mounted on a DIN rail?
A5: Yes, it is DIN-rail mountable using a separately purchased GE-qualified mounting clip.

Q6: What type of fiber connection does the IS420ESWBH2A use?
A6: It uses LC-type connectors for 100Base-FX multi-mode fiber ports.

Q7: What is the cooling mechanism of the switch?
A7: The switch is convection cooled, requiring no fans.

Q8: Is the IS420ESWBH2A switch considered a safety-rated device?
A8: No, it is classified as non-interfering and is not safety-rated per IEC 61508.
